Help us make a difference as Operations Manager in Burscough.
A quick look at the role.
You will be responsible for management of the day to day operations of Transfer stations. Whilst giving the highest priority to Safety, Health and Environmental goals, you will analyse and improve operational efficiencies, maximise financial performance, develop and deliver customer service excellence for external and internal clients, develop the potential of the transfer station with market-driven innovation, and manage the performance and development of personnel; all demonstrated through the site Operational KPIs. Essential to meeting these targets will be cooperation and coordination with the Site Manager and the Traffic Dispatcher, whilst promoting a proactive culture within the Hazardous Waste team.
Why it’s an opportunity not to be wasted.
Visually lead, develop and improve the health, safety and environmental culture (reducing incidents and increasing reporting). Focussing on process and human safety by implementing and monitoring adherence to rules and lead indicators in line with the balanced business plan, working safety tracker and individual performance targets. When required will perform incident investigations.
Drive operational excellence of the site in compliance with its permit, licence, discharge consent and any other legal requirements. By delivering no EA CAR scores from site visits, no major breaches of the discharge consent, no reportable emissions and no waste stock >6 months to be held on site.
Deliver customer service excellence through reviewing and deciding on treatment methods, ensuring bulk and packaged goods sales enquiries are processed and quoted to the customer in line with KPIs. Review the site bookings ensuring that the site has sufficient capacity, labour and resources to meet the requirements, immediately highlighting any potential failings to the Site Manager. Ensure the site is operating efficiently by removing as many non-value adding activities as possible, speeding up the process.
Control costs for treatment, disposal, labour, maintenance and sundries on site to ensure the site meets its budgetary requirements set out in the monthly P&L review and KPIs. To over-achieve the site’s annual fiscal budget year on year
Manage human resource to maximise performance, carry out line management functions relating to personnel issues. Ensuring work schedules are assigned and specific duties are resourced. Establish and implement departmental policies, goals, objectives, and procedures. Liaising and conferring with Site Manager, Process and Compliance Manager and other team/staff members as necessary.
Drive the cultural transformation necessary to champion a team-based work environment where operator input is valued and suggestions are evaluated and implemented.
Participate in the development of new projects to be launched, and lead project implementation, as requested.
Act as the depot manager’s understudy in times of absence. Have a thorough knowledge of the dispatchers duties and be able to provide input into control of processing of material in to the depot and to end disposal
Be responsible for the management and control of the site’s baylogs, carry out internal auditing of such and ensure it is kept accurate for both EA/HSE requirements and cost assignment
Requirements
Here’s what we require:
Experience of working within the Hazardous Waste industry
COTC or WAMITAB certificate (desirable)
Have a working understanding of ISO 9001,14001 & 18001
Relevant professional experience, including managing a mixed skills team in a busy demanding environment
Computer literate/using MS Office applications
Preparation of risk assessments & method statements
Understanding of the commercial aims of contracts
Hazards waste legislation
